Is this sentence correct ? (Especially articles-wise)
We were eating cereals while watching a (or the?) new episode of our favorite series

Cereal is singular, not plural. "We were eating cereal". In this case "the new episode" is correct, assuming that it is the latest episode availble for viewing. If you were catching up on a series that was released sometime ago, you would say 'a new episode', as it is new to you, even though others may already have seen it.

I agree with Hilary. One more thing about cereal vs. cereals. It would be correct to say cereals if you and the other person/people were eating different kinds of cereals (e.g. you are eating Frosted Flakes and the other person is eating Cheerios). This is not very natural to say though. We might hear 'cereals' in a sentence like: What do you want for breakfast? I have some different cereals, like Weetabix and Corn flakes, if you want cereal.

North Americans tend to associate the word "cereal" with a common breakfast food (like Cheerios or Frosted Flakes). And like bread or cake, cereal is uncountable and therefore always singular.
Theoretically, if you had a bowl full of a variety of cereal grains (ie rice, wheat, barley, oats...), you could say "We were eating cereals..." However, assuming you are not a horse, the first definition is more suitable.
